Output 13406ff7f68e1eaff7f434729225cc29c808f229b288ec5b34bcfe9bdd63b5c2:3

value
634846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b8a4c1439df3e3a85d210f4baa3bc9ae92bf726 OP_EQUAL
address
3Qd3CkT8vfwc2Hpihqni5oejkFxo9U1JB9
transaction
13406ff7f68e1eaff7f434729225cc29c808f229b288ec5b34bcfe9bdd63b5c2
spent
true